Fiat has announced that they will distribute the new Strada small pickup across Italy starting next week. The model has proven a huge success in Brazil, where it’s built, but has never caught on in the old world.
Now though, this compact workhorse with regular car proportions and looks is getting refreshed. It will be sold in three trim configurations Working, Trekking and Adventure. In addition, the flexibility of the design also allows for three body styles, like you get on a full-size. There’s a short cab with room for two, a long cab that can fit a little more and a four-seater crew-cab.

The rugged little monster you’re looking at here is the Adventure Crew-Cab with beefy plastic bumpers and arches and raised suspension. It also comes with 205/65 R15 off-road nubby tires and E-Lock, an electronically locking differential.

The engine range includes a 1.3-liter Multijet 16v Euro5 diesel engine with 85 horsepower and 200 Nm of torque (147.5 lb-ft). What, you wanted more? No, that’s the only engine.

Prices start from €12,900 and go up to €16,000 for the Adventure Crew Cab. Still, there aren’t many cheaper vehicles for light farm work.
